MHC class II will interact with a TCR and
DanielleElmas [232]

Answer:

CD4 on the surface of helper T-cells.

Explanation:

MHC class II ( major histocompatibility complex) molecules are processed from the exogenous source. The presentation of  antigen on cells are important for the adaptive immune response.

MHC class II interact with CD 4 present on the surface of T helper cells. This interaction is important for the generation of an immune response. Helper T cells can release cytokines and can perform phagocytosis.
